Acne has been constantly reported as one of the most common skin conditions, with 85% adulterants and adults reporting moderate to severe acne breakouts. (1.)


So, what exactly causes acne?

Your pores can get clogged by dead skin cells, oils and bacteria, this this buildup will create inflammation resulting in a whitehead or blackhead.


Some of the most common underlying issues that can lead to acne prone skin are:

  • Wrong skin care products

  • Stressful living condition

  • Lake of quality sleep

  • Poor diet

  • Skin care routine

Best ingredients for acne-prone skin (2.)

  • Salicylic acid: Salicylic acid is a chemical exfoliator. It is gentle enough for sensitive skin.

  • Benzoyl peroxide: Benzoyl peroxide can bleach your clothes and towels, so it's best to use cleansers with this ingredient in the shower.

  • Adapalene: Regulates skin cell turnover to keep pores free of oil and inflammation at bay.

The bottom line

Acne is a very common issue that has a number of underlying causes. Most experts agree that conventional treatments such a salicylic acid, or benzoyl peroxide are still the most effective options for treating acne.


Many people try natural remedies to fight acne. however most home remedies for acne do not have as clinically effective results. There are alternative treatment options if your skin does not clear with the recommended products. You should consult a dermatologist if you have severe acne or the above options don't seem to work for your skin.
